Authorizing municipalities to opt-in to a temporary pilot to extend the hours of liquor licenses and to allow for public consumption in designated districts in summer 2026

May 11, 2026

Summary

If enacted, this bill would authorize municipalities to opt into a temporary pilot program from June 1 to August 31, 2026, allowing extended liquor license hours and public consumption in designated districts. The pilot is voluntary and limited to a single summer.
